Output 8c2d21a63b2db53284c4a26684d81e60135ffbcf74dc98d0af35354e0a05c29a:0

value
611834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ba037c2d8c36c0bd4ed592e7f888d94e3c141b44 OP_EQUAL
address
3JeZnNUhmxk97X1C4i5zfkSzYpTMFbWL5j
transaction
8c2d21a63b2db53284c4a26684d81e60135ffbcf74dc98d0af35354e0a05c29a
spent
true